Abstract: The C5/C6 isomerization unit which used reforming topped oil and aromatics extraction raffinate as raw materials for gasoline blending components were adjusted. The C7+ components from the bottom of the extractive distillation tower with 13—18 t/h which contain normal alkane were sented to FCC unit. The cyclohexane components from the bottom of the de-hexane tower were sented to the catalytic reforming unit. The results showed that under the condition of dual benzene extraction process, after the operation parameters were optimized and adjusted, the FCC unit increased propylene production by 0.5—1.2 t/h, the catalytic reforming unit increased benzene production by 0.3—0.4 t/h, the RON of the isomerization product increased from 80.4 to 84.6 and the vapor pressure increased from 85.7 kPa to 104.9 kPa, the RON of the gasoline pool increased from 93.82 to 94.39. The energy consumption of the unit reduced from 41.30 kgOE/t(1 kgOE=41.8 MJ) to 21.09 kgOE/t. The goals of reducing oil and increasing chemicals, as well as energy conservation and consumption reduction were achieved.
Key words: isomerization, C6, C7, octane number, alkane, propylene
